My first impression about the project

I had to present my project today. It was an anxious day for me for many reasons.

Firstly, I was going to be the first to present it. And this has its difficulties because you don't have an example or a preview of a presentation in order to have an idea about pros and cons of it. You are the first and you are going to be the first example for others, meaning that your presentation should be as perfect as possible.

Another reason is that I chose a grammatical topic. In every language the grammar part is that "black-and-white", or the boring part. It was very difficult for me to make the lesson interesting and to entertain the audience with a grammar topic. How could the students laugh or find it interesting by explaining "Active and Passive Voice" to them?

The third and the most important reason why I felt anxious today is that I had to use technological tools. It was totally new for me. I have had some experiences explaining some topics in front of the class. But today, I had to do it by using technology.

What I did next, was that I removed the sound. Then I had to follow the rhythm of my explanation with the rhythm of the video.  And this was the most difficult part. But I succeeded because I made a lot of practice. :)  Anyway, I had to find something interesting in this video in order to make the audience follow me with an attention and not get bored. And that interesting element was in the end of the video. It was a moment where I had to explain reasons why we use Passive Voice. And one of the reasons was to use Passive Voice when the subject is obvious from the context.  There was an example "The baby was born yesterday." and I had to explain to the audience that it is obvious that the mother is the doer of the action, or the subject, not the doctor or the father. My goal was to make the audience laugh at this part. And I felt very good when they laughed. I achieved my goal. :)
